My dog is terrified of noises, people, and going outside. What helps?
Oh dear, poor Axel! Some dogs have innately anxious and nervous personalities, and German Shepherds (it appears that Axel has a fair amount of Shepherd in him from the pictures!) are known for anxiety issues. Continue gently trying to socialize Axel with new people and surroundings, and offer small treats and gentle encouragement as he is introduced to a new situation. Some dogs also benefit from thunder shirts ( http://www.drsfostersmith.com/product/prod_display.cfm?pcatid=24037 ) for anxiety, as well as calming pheromone collars or diffusers ( http://www.drsfostersmith.com/product/prod_display.cfm?pcatid=33000 ). If all else fails, consider consulting a veterinary behaviorist to discuss behavioral modifications to try at home, and possible anti-anxiety medication. I hope that all goes well!
